|
|
|
Обработчик события JTextArea
|
|||
|---|---|---|---|
|
#18+
Коллеги - что-то я потерялся :) Есть элементарный JTextArea. Можно ли к нему прицепить обработчик событий (и если можно то как), который бы проверял - есть ли в JTextArea что-нибудь или он пустой ? Т.е. if (<JTextArea>.getText ().length () != 0), то ясно, что в нем что-то есть, иначе - пусто. Полдня сижу и туплю :( Спасибо 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 09.08.2005, 16:21 |
|
||
|
Обработчик события JTextArea
|
|||
|---|---|---|---|
|
#18+
а с какой радости в нём что-то появится? наличие текста само по себе событием не является. Лови событие ввода текста 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 09.08.2005, 16:27 |
|
||
|
Обработчик события JTextArea
|
|||
|---|---|---|---|
|
#18+
Так то оно так. Но, допустим, я начал вводить текст, а потом его вытер backspace-ом. Событие ввода текста было ? Было. Но собственно самого текста - нет :( 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 09.08.2005, 16:34 |
|
||
|
Обработчик события JTextArea
|
|||
|---|---|---|---|
|
#18+
fplabТак то оно так. Но, допустим, я начал вводить текст, а потом его вытер backspace-ом. Событие ввода текста было ? Было. Но собственно самого текста - нет :( для обработки событий, связанных с текстом, есть специальный класс Document, это как раз то, что тебе надо http://java.sun.com/docs/books/tutorial/uiswing/events/documentlistener.html А то ведь с текстом можно работать не только с клавиатуры, ведь могут быть вызовы методов setText(), appent() и т.д.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 09.08.2005, 16:44 |
|
||
|
Обработчик события JTextArea
|
|||
|---|---|---|---|
|
#18+
ну при потере фокуса(переходе к какому-то другомк объекту) и вызывай свой гетТекст.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 09.08.2005, 16:45 |
|
||
|
|

start [/forum/topic.php?fid=59&fpage=789&tid=2151752]: |
0ms |
get settings: |
6ms |
get forum list: |
15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
34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
38ms |
get tp. blocked users: |
1ms |
| others: | 213ms |
| total: | 324ms |

| 0 / 0 |
